Door Track Replacement in Kansas City, KS
Door track replacement services involve removing and installing new tracks for sliding or rolling doors, such as patio doors, garage doors, or interior room dividers. This service covers a variety of projects, including repairing damaged tracks, upgrading worn-out components, or replacing outdated systems to ensure smooth operation and proper alignment. Homeowners typically seek this service when doors become difficult to open or close, start to stick, or produce unusual noises, indicating that the track may need attention.
Before requesting door track replacement, property owners often want to understand the condition of their existing tracks and whether repairs are sufficient or full replacement is necessary. It's also helpful to know the types of doors that can be serviced, the materials used for replacement tracks, and any potential impacts on door functionality or security. Clear information about the scope of work can assist in making informed decisions to restore ease of use and safety for sliding or rolling doors.

Door Track Replacement Questions
What is door track replacement? It involves removing and installing new tracks to ensure smooth door operation and proper alignment.
When should door tracks be replaced? Replacement is needed if the door is sticking, making noise, or not closing properly due to damaged or worn tracks.
What types of doors can have their tracks replaced? Tracks can be replaced on various doors, including sliding glass doors, closet doors, and garage doors.
How does track replacement improve door functionality? Replacing worn or damaged tracks helps doors open and close smoothly and reduces the risk of further damage.
